Critical Considerations to Analyze When Determining a Fishing Rod and Reel Combo
Choosing the right angling rod and reel setup is a vital choice for anglers, as it directly affects their overall fishing experience. Several essential factors must be considered to make an well-informed decision. First, the rod's length and power should match the type of fishing being undertaken, whether it's saltwater or freshwater. Next, the action of the rod—how it bends under pressure—can greatly impact casting distance and sensitivity.
Additionally, the kind of reel, whether spinning or bait cast, can impact usability and line control. Anglers should also evaluate the gear ratio of the reel, as this determines retrieval speed. Material quality is crucial; light and durable materials contribute to performance longevity. Finally, comfort is key; a well-balanced combo can reduce fatigue during extended fishing sessions. By weighing these factors, anglers can select a combo that improves their fishing endeavors.

Excellent Options for Saltwater Fishing Rod and Reel Combos
As anglers venture into the vastness of saltwater environments, the proper fishing rod and reel combo is essential for success. Several options excel for their durability and performance in difficult circumstances. The Penn Battle III provides strong build quality and fluid drag mechanisms, making it a favorite among ocean fishing lovers. Another remarkable option is the Shimano Stradic FL, known for its lightweight design and superior responsiveness, ideal for identifying gentle strikes. The Ugly Stik GX2 merges strength and flexibility, appealing to both novice and experienced anglers. Additionally, the Daiwa BG spinning combo boasts a rust-proof construction, ensuring durability in severe ocean conditions. Each of these combos delivers unique features adapted to various fishing styles, guaranteeing that fishermen can find the ideal match for their endeavors. Choosing one of these best options can greatly enhance the angling adventure, leading to greater success on the water.

Essential Elements To Think About
Selecting the right fishing rod and reel combo involves understanding crucial features that improve performance and the user experience. First, the rod's material plays an important role; graphite is lightweight and sensitive, whereas fiberglass ensures durability. Next, the action and power ratings should align with the targeted species and fishing methods. A smooth drag system in the reel is essential for efficiently managing line tension during fights. Additionally, gear ratio affects retrieval speed; higher ratios allow faster line retrieval, beneficial for certain fishing styles. The combo's weight is another factor, as a lighter setup decreases fatigue during extended use. Finally, the ease of maintenance and overall build quality can significantly impact longevity and performance.

Best methods for looking after Your Fishing Rod and Reel Combo to achieve longevity
Maintaining a fishing rod and reel combo is vital for guaranteeing its longevity and peak performance. Frequent maintenance is crucial; after each use, anglers should rinse the rod and reel with fresh water to remove salt, dirt, and debris. A gentle cloth can be employed to clean the rod and reel exteriors, preventing corrosion and wear.
Lubrication is a critical aspect of upkeep. Anglers should periodically apply reel oil to similar resource moving parts and inspect drag systems to verify smooth operation. Additionally, inspecting the line for damage and changing it as needed will improve casting efficiency and prevent breakage.
Keeping the combo in a protective case or a cold, dry location also contributes to its durability. By following these simple yet effective maintenance steps, anglers can extend the life of their fishing rod and reel combos, ensuring they stay reliable companions for many angling trips to come.

What Fishing Techniques Are Most Ideal for Particular Setups?
Certain fishing techniques work effectively with particular setups; for instance, spinning combos excel in finesse techniques, while baitcasting reels work for heavy lure fishing. Fly fishing setups are perfect for gentle casting, enhancing performance across different fishing conditions.
Can I Apply a Freshwater Combo in Saltwater Conditions?
Using a freshwater fishing combo in salt water environments is generally not recommended. The salt can damage parts, resulting in decreased performance and durability. Anglers should select gear purpose-built for saltwater to ensure durability and performance.
What's the Best Way to Select the Correct Line Weight for My Combo?
Picking the right line weight means coordinating it with the rod's specifications and desired target species. Lighter lines work best with smaller catches, whereas heavy-duty lines manage larger species, ensuring effective casting and maximum performance during fishing.
